Jersey City vs Greenwich CDP (Warren County), New Jersey
Side-by-side comparison
How does Jersey City, NJ compare to Greenwich CDP (Warren County), New Jersey, NJ? Jersey City has a population of 289,691 with a median household income of $94,813, while Greenwich CDP (Warren County), New Jersey has 2,615 residents and a median income of $166,977.
